Open Access Book Collective
Open Access Book Collective is a registered charity in England & Wales working in education/training, based in One Bartholomew Close.

What the charity does
Bringing together open access publishers, publishing service providers, librarians, and other supporters to collectively bring about a fairer, more sustainable model of open book publishing, to increase the volume and diversity of academic knowledge available for free, to anyone.
